美团校招后台开发面经

终于收到美团正式offer,hr面之后等了将近一个月,差点以为凉了。还愿牛客,面试隔得时间比较长有些细节忘了,希望能帮到大家。

岗位:校招后台开发,北京。
一面(1月5日上午):
面试官非常和善,真的很不错。
1、自我介绍。然后聊了以前的实习经历和项目。
2、Java类加载相关。
3、HashMap底层,同时遍历+删除会出现什么问题?怎么解决。
4、equals和hashcode相关。
5、数据库事务。
6、MySQL数据库隔离的实现。
7、数据库索引命中和最左前缀,面试官给了一个学生表实例。
8、围绕Redis的一些问题,定时巡查,其他的有点忘了;项目中用到Redis是怎么优化的。
9、算法题,好像是写了两道题,但具体实在记不起来,不过都不太难。
10、反问:问了些技术栈的东西。
二面(1月6日下午):
面试官是项目组负责人,也很不错。
1、Redis数据结构。
2、MySQL索引。
3、索引慢是怎么回事?如何解决?
4、RESTful了解吗?用RESTful规范有什么好处?
5、NodeJS了解吗?如何处理请求?
6、简单说下Spring Boot启动后的过程。(这里有点忘了具体问了什么,这块我答得不太好hhhhh)
7、Java代理了解吗?jdk/cglib,Java代理模式了解吗?
8、反问:我看面试官是项目组负责人就问了些职业成长相关的问题。
hr面(1月9日下午):
大概就是聊了聊关于面试的感受,这个岗位的介绍,以前的实习,手上有哪些offer。

然后就开始了焦虑的等待,1月28日收到口头offer,今早收到邮件,不容易。祝大家早日拿到心仪的offer
#面经##校招##美团##Java工程师#
全部评论
定时巡查这个是什么呢
4 回复
分享
发布于 2021-02-04 13:25
老兄你在哪投的
点赞 回复
分享
发布于 2021-02-04 15:53
联想
校招火热招聘中
官网直投
美团不是三面吗怎么就两轮技术面
点赞 回复
分享
发布于 2021-02-04 17:47
美团技术只有两面吗?
点赞 回复
分享
发布于 2021-02-05 10:31
恭喜
点赞 回复
分享
发布于 2021-02-08 12:06
楼主啥学校呀,感觉这些问题不太难呀
点赞 回复
分享
发布于 2021-02-24 02:46
楼主 二面没有问算法么
点赞 回复
分享
发布于 2021-04-13 15:48

相关推荐

#软件开发2024笔面经#1.自我介绍2.在实习公司是一个什么角色3.介绍一下自己开发的模块4.消息推送是怎么做到的5.你能介绍一下Java吗6.介绍一下JVM的内存结构7.如何判断类加载器能否加载这个类?(根据什么机制判断当前这个类加载器能否加载这个类?)8.怎么打破双亲委派机制?9.类加载过程10.一次完整的GC的流程11.如果发生内存溢出,应该怎么排错12.如果让你写一段代码导致内存溢出应该怎么写13.使用线程池,疯狂的塞线程,这些线程是同时执行的吗14.CPU执行是有顺序的,开了100万个线程,那么其他线程是不是在等待15.线程过多为什么会导致内存溢出16.单线程下什么情况会出现内存溢出17.OOM是内存的哪一块溢出了18.类的实例化顺序(如果有父类和静态变量)19.类实例化过程中是静态变量先执行还是构造函数先执行20.静态变量,静态代码块,构造函数在类的实例化过程中哪个先加载,加载顺序21.SpringMVC的响应流程22.过滤器时什么时候执行的23.DispatcherServlet和过滤器谁先执行24.如果有多个过滤器,执行顺序是怎么样的25.讲一下MySQL里面的分页查询26.分页查询需要排序吗,如果分页查询不要求排序就不用排序是吗27.介绍一下MySQL里面的事务28.什么是事务29.如果在同一个事务里面,我先插入一条数据,我在查询这个数据,是可以查询到的吗30.在Spring中如何开启事务的31.使用@Transactional发生异常会回滚吗32.@Transactional默认能捕获到非受检异常还是受检异常33.什么是非受检异常34.@Transactional如果要都捕获到应该怎么办35.使用for循环一条一条插入数据,一个方法上加了@Transactional一个没加,两个效率上有什么区别吗36.一个方法上加了@Transactional一个没加,两个效率上有什么区别吗,和插入的次数有关系吗37.反问38.hr问一些问题
点赞 评论 收藏
转发
9 114 评论
分享
牛客网
牛客企业服务